M/S Varadha Steel Private Limited Rep By Its Director Mr K Naveed Babu v. M/S Koyyah Sons Pvt Limited Rep By Its Managing Director A Mohamed Malick
A.No.1900 of 2024 in C.S.No.820 of 2014 P.VELMURUGAN, J.
This application has been filed by the 1st defendant to set aside the ex-parte order dated 03.11.2023 in C.S.No.820 of 2014, passed against them.
2. Pending trial, the applicant did not cross examine the witnesses and also not produced any evidence and since the case was pending for long time, the applicant/1st defendant was set ex-parte by this Court on 03.11.2023.
3. The learned counsel for the applicant submitted that the applicant and his father were directors of the 1st defendant company. The father of the applicant was originally following the legal issues including the present suit. During 2020, his father suffered health issues and was hospitalized and he died on 12.12.2023. The applicant was under the impression that this case is being taken care of by his father. After receipt of notice from the learned counsel for plaintiff for the applicant's appearance in the suit on 14.02.2024 only, he came to know that the 1/4
evidence was completed and the matter is being posted for final arguments in the present suit. The learned counsel submitted that due to the above said reasons, the applicant was unable to cross examine P.W.1 and D.W.1 and also let in evidence. Hence, the present application is filed to set aside the ex-parte order dated 03.11.2023.
4. Though the present application is listed today for counter and disposal, no counter is filed which shows that the respondents have no serious objection.
5. The case is pending from 2014 onwards. Though P.W.1 was examined in chief, the applicant/1st defendant did not cross examine and that stage, the applicant/1st defendant was set ex-parte.
6. Though the reasons stated in the accompanying affidavit is not satisfied, in order to give an opportunity to the applicant/1st defendant, this application is allowed and the ex-parte order passed by this Court dated 03.11.2023, is set aside on payment of cost of Rs.50,000/- (Rupees Fifty Thousand Only).
2/4
7. Since no counter affidavit is filed, the said cost has to be paid before Registry to the credit of "Chief Justice Relief Fund" on or before 27.06.2024.
8. List the suit on 28.06.2024.
